Description: The Confederate Memorial Fountain in Helena, Montana is the only monument to the Confederacy in Northwestern United States and believed to be the northernmost such monument in the USA. It lies within the Helena Historic District and is near the Algeria Shrine Temple and the Helena branch of the Federal Reserve Bank of MInneapolis. Southeast face inscription reads "By the Daughters of the Confederacy In Montana A.D. 1916"
